Gochujang Chicken Sausage, Onion and Peppers with Penne

"Gochujang Peppers & Onion Penne with Chicken Sausage. The sweetness of the sausage plays well with the Korean chili paste with a little heat from the Korean chili pepper"

Details

Prep time 10mins
Cook time 15mins
Serves or Makes: 4

Recipe

  • 3 chicken sausage links
  • 1 pound penne
  • 1 small onion
  • 3 bell peppers
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 2 teaspoon dried parlsey
  • 1 tablespoon gochugaru
  • 1 tablespoon gochujang
  • 1 cup canned crushed tomato

Method

  • Step 1

    Bring a pot of water to boil and add a pinch of salt and a little bit of olive oil. Cook penne in boiling water according to package. Reserve 1/2 cup of the pasta water. Drain pasta and set aside

  • Step 2

    Add a little oil to a frying pan on medium heat and brown chicken sausage. Remove from heat and cut diagonally. Set aside

  • Step 3

    Saute in oil the onions and garlic until partially translucent, add bell peppers and cook until a little softened. Add back the sliced sausages and add the chili powder (gochugaru) and saute for 1-2 minute

  • Step 4

    Add 1/2 cup of pasta water to the frying pan and then add gochujang and crushed tomatoes. Add in the dried parlsey. Allow to simmer for 3 minutes. Salt and pepper to taste.

  • Step 5

    Lastly, add in the pasta until heated through. Garnish with fresh parsley
